Srinivasan & Vijay Singh to exit Tata Education trust after Mehli votes against both

Two prominent trustees of the Tata Education Trust are set to step down in a development that could have significant implications for the organization’s future direction. Venu Srinivasan, chairman emeritus of TVS Motor, and Vijay Singh, a former bureaucrat, are among the key leaders who have been part of the trust’s governing body for several years. The decision to exit comes after Mehli, another trustee, voted against both Srinivasan and Singh, sparking a chain reaction that will see the duo depart from their roles.
